Undergraduate

Undergraduate Degrees offered through the Western Australian School of Mines are designed to equip graduates with the highest quality of understanding and experience that is required to excel in their chosen profession.



Postgraduate

Postgraduate Courses provided by the Western Australian School of Mines are structured to cater for both recent graduates and for the graduate who is already employed and wishes to pursue studies that will upgrade their qualifications and associated career prospects.
